The chimney cap at the top of your flue performs four functions: it keeps rain out, blocks animals and nesting birds, prevents sparks from landing on the roof, and reduces downdraft in high-wind conditions. A missing or deteriorated cap is one of the most common findings on Norwalk chimneys we inspect. Replacement is inexpensive compared to the water damage, wildlife removal, or fire damage that a properly seated cap prevents.
Chimney fires in Norwalk don't always announce themselves with flame and drama. The majority are 'quiet' — burning inside the flue without visible external signs, sometimes described as a loud crack, a rumbling sound, or an unusual smell. These quiet fires can fracture tile liners, damage clay parging, and compromise structural integrity without the homeowner ever realizing one occurred. Annual inspection is the only reliable way to identify post-fire damage before the system is used again.
The flashing — the metal junction between your chimney and roof — is one of the most common sources of water infiltration in Norwalk homes. Properly installed flashing includes both step flashing and counter-flashing to create a redundant water barrier. Over time, the counter-flashing pulls away from mortar joints, sealants dry and crack, and water begins tracking down into the attic or wall cavity. Smoke Chamber Cleaning
Most Norwalk sweeps clean the flue but leave the smoke chamber — the funnel above the firebox — untouched. Smoke chambers accumulate heavy creosote deposits due to turbulence at that zone. Xpert's service includes both the flue and smoke chamber as standard, with no upcharge.

Why Flue Service Is a Life-Safety Service, Not Just Maintenance
Downdrafts and smoke that spills back into the room are among the most common complaints we hear from Norwalk homeowners, and the causes are varied: a flue that's too short or too cold, a nearby roofline creating negative pressure, a partial blockage, or a house sealed so tightly that the fire can't draw combustion air. Diagnosing the true cause during flue service requires understanding the whole system — not just cleaning the flue and hoping.
The relationship between a chimney and its home is structural, thermal, and chemical all at once. In Norwalk, where seasonal temperature swings drive repeated freeze-thaw cycles in the masonry, the mortar joints that hold your chimney together are constantly under mechanical stress. Our flue service process includes a masonry inspection at every visit — because a chimney can be chemically clean and still represent a structural risk if the liner or masonry has been compromised.
The flue liner inside your Norwalk chimney exists for one critical purpose: to contain combustion products and channel them safely out of the structure while protecting the surrounding masonry from heat and chemical damage. Clay tile liners crack under thermal shock and age-related stress. Steel liner systems can corrode where exposed to the sulfuric acids in flue gas condensation. Annual flue service includes a liner condition evaluation because liner failure is the most significant single predictor of chimney fire and CO intrusion risk.

Creosote is the flammable byproduct of wood combustion that builds up inside the flue. In heavy stages it can ignite a chimney fire. Removing it is the core safety reason Norwalk homeowners schedule regular flue service.
